Missing Man with Serious Head Injury Flees London Hospital

Police are on the hunt for Fidel Knight, 39, who vanished from London’s St Mary’s Hospital after being treated for a severe head injury. The Cricklewood resident was assaulted on April 4 in Cricklewood Lane, NW2, and has not been seen since he left the hospital on the evening of Tuesday, May 8.

Serious Concerns Over Fidel’s Welfare

Detectives from Colindale CID are investigating the assault, but no arrests have been made yet. Doctors and police fear for Fidel’s safety. He requires urgent ongoing treatment due to his serious head injuries, and a hospital order is in place demanding his immediate return.

Witnesses reported seeing a man matching Fidel’s description looking disoriented at a Starbucks in Muswell Hill on Thursday, May 10.
